During document verification of cgpet orignal markshet of class 12 required or verification can also be done through online print markshet

Sourav Lakra 17th Jun, 2019

Yes, Original marksteet of class 12 will be required during the document verification process of CGPET. Not only class 12 but all the documents required at the time of councelling of CGPET should be original. You also need to carry xerox copies of the original documents.
